Escape to the mountains at 219 Echo Mountain View, a distinctive mountain retreat set on 3 private acres with sweeping, year-round long-range mountain views and beautiful views of Echo Lake below. Approximately one mile of gravel mountain road creates a true sense of privacy and escape, making the journey home part of the experience.
Designed to embrace its natural surroundings, the property offers multiple decks and outdoor spaces where you can entertain, gather with friends, or simply slow down and take in the changing mountain landscape. Soak in the hot tub, enjoy the outdoor shower, or relax with a cup of coffee while the seasons unfold around you.
Inside, warm mountain character is complemented by thoughtful updates and continued improvements. The inviting living area features a wood-burning fireplace, while the updated kitchen provides a comfortable and functional gathering space. A newer roof installed in 2024 and a whole-house generator add valuable peace of mind.
The flexible floor plan offers even more possibilities. A separate lower-level entrance provides an excellent space for guests, extended family, a private retreat, or potential homestay/short-term rental use. A bonus room is currently being used as a fourth bedroom, offering additional flexibility for buyers who need extra sleeping space, an office, studio, or recreation room.
Approximately one acre of the three-acre property is fenced, creating a great space for pets, gardening, recreation, or simply enjoying the outdoors. Most furnishings are also available for purchase or negotiation, making it possible for a buyer to step into the mountain lifestyle with less effort.
